Study of scenarios and answers from Caatinga vegetation in the face of increased concentration of CO2 in the atmosphere.

Enter multiple e-mails separated by comma.

imagem

Author(s): REZENDE, L. F. C. de; ARENQUE, B.; OMETTO, J.; RANDOW, C. von; MOURA, M. S. B. de; AIDAR, S. de T.; SOUZA, L. S. B. de

Summary: This work is a study of scenarios possible and answers of Caatinga vegetation in a context of global climate change (increase of atmospheric CO2).

Publication year: 2012
